Video Friday: Best Fighting Game Ever Edition

Author: Rees | Date: July 31, 2009

Designing fighting games is just too easy. That’s what Fighter Maker developers ASCII thought when they brought out this abomination for Windows and PlayStation back in 1999. It let players design their very own 3D beat-em-up, and, well, it royally sucked, as you can see.

Video Friday: Play SNES Cartridges On Your PC With This Nifty USB Adapter!

Author: Rees | Date: June 26, 2009

Downloading SNES ROMs (that you otherwise legally own, naturally) can be a bit of a pain, and is probably also illegal. I also think that something’s lost… I mean, they’re the same games you remember, but not the exact same copies. Perhaps it’s just me.

So, for picky people like me there’s this USB adapter, known as the Snega2USB, which lets you play SNES games directly through your favourite emulator, and is built with inexpensive parts by a genius modder known only as Matthias.

Matthias informs us that a Sega Genesis version is on the way, and after that an all-in-one solution which can support mutliple consoles by means of extra connectors and firmware updates. He’s also looking into adding support for savegames. Is this guy a genius or what!?
